Output d9586e32e1514af96532bb0e1db7026dc539c4a6f9cb8128b04a1ac81698f8f9:0

value
170965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f6bde4b2883c4b6addf6bf46fbb60bb4cfa79f1 OP_EQUAL
address
MSouKxmb4hFBDeoSX1M32mjX1wBaBFKtGU
transaction
d9586e32e1514af96532bb0e1db7026dc539c4a6f9cb8128b04a1ac81698f8f9
spent
true